    FOUR SPINNING systems

    RING SPINNING:- It produces high quality

    yarn. It is most widely used technology in the

    field of yarn spinning in modern times.

    COMPACT SPINNING :- it is superior

    technology than ring spinning. It is confirmed

    to create yarn with higher strength with same

    twist or the same strength as the former with

    comparative lower twist. Naturally , thisapplication is suitable for a special end use of

    high knitting and weaving fabric quality.

    FOUR SPINNING systems

    ROTOR SPINNING :- Open end technology does

    not use a spindle at the time of spinning yarn. Thistechnology does not give as good quality yarn as

    compared to former. It has restricted yarn count

    range and produce inferior quality textile (Handtouch feeling)

    AIR-JET SPINNING :It is used for special purpose. It

    is faster than all the above mentioned threesystems. It is economically used to make medium

    yarn counts and with synthetic fibers or blends.

    FOUR SPINNING systems

    All the technologies have a place for

    themselves in the market. No technology as

    such can be considered as the best, but ring

    technology enjoys a major share of themarket.

    All the technologies undergong innovations

    for improvement yarn and package qualtiythrough reduction and deep detection of the

    imperfections and less hairness.

    MODERN WEAVING

    Modern weaving machines are highly

    productive , user friendly and produce good

    quality fabric.

    The designs are robust with low power

    consumption and easy to operate.

    Advancement in modernisation and

    automation has reduced time , energy

    consumption and cost involved in production

    processing.
